The game is set in the '''Free State of Cally'''. The Free State of Cally was formed about 80 years ago by members of the California State Patrol and the Free City State of Sacramento. Other independent cities and lands joined over the years flocking to the flag of freedom that the Free State promoted. The state now extends from the City State of Barstow in the south to the Old Highway 44 and Redding in the North. The Free State promotes the idea of all sapient have rights and freedom. They work together to promote good will and trade within its borders and free trade with those of similar ideas outside its boards. | The game is set in the '''Free State of Cally'''. − | The Californian State Patrol (or just the State Patrol) is the official law enforces on the roads and highways of Cally and their work crews maintain the roads | + | The Californian State Patrol (or just the State Patrol) is the official law enforces on the roads and highways of Southern Cally and their work crews maintain the roads to better promote trade. Most have a very good reputation throughout the Free State. They generally don't enforce the laws within any city's limits unless specifically asked. They maintain their own fleet of vehicles, most being ground cars of the Old World. They do have a few helicopters in their service but they are hard to maintain and so are used mostly in emergencies. |

These lands are dominated by the powerful '''''Swine Brotherhood''''' a powerful and large Motorcycle Gang but they are made up of numerous other animal tribes. To the west a chain of islands serves as the trading area between the '''Seals Republic''' and the waters farther out are the '''Dolphin Free Seas'''. Both are allies and trading partners of the Free States of Cally. Towards the northeast is the '''Horselords Lands''' and the lands to the east are the very large and expansionist '''Prairie Dog Imperium'''. The Horselords are actually a republic and really anti-slavery to the point that they allow no beasts of burdens within their lands, even the non-sapient kind. The Prairie Dogs are a bit xenophobic and wish to rule over all others. |
